Safety

When looking for single bunk beds for adults, it's crucial to put safety first. Select beds that are made of durable materials, like solid wood or industrial strength steel. Look for slatted base options that eliminate the necessity for box springs, and select mattresses that provide sufficient support and ventilation to provide a comfortable night's sleeping. Bunk staircases or bed ladders must be properly angled and secured to the frame and should have enough area to climb on.

Guard rails are essential to ensure safety on bunk beds, and they should be extended to the top of the mattress to avoid falling while sleeping. The mattress's height is also important, as this could affect the way the guardrails perform. Mattresses that are too heavy can reduce the effectiveness of guardrails and increase the risk of falling off the top bunk.

Ladders and stairs should be angled and installed firmly to make it easier and safer for adults to climb. They should also have wide, sturdy rungs to ensure safe and comfortable access to the top bunk. Many traditional bunk beds feature vertical ladders that could be dangerous and difficult for adults to climb.

If you can, position the bunk bed away from curtains (especially cords), windows and ceiling fans, as well as heaters that could create a tripping hazard. It is essential to avoid putting the bed too close to a corner or wall. This could create an area where teens or children could become trapped and suffer serious injuries.

It's recommended to check the bunk bed for signs of wear and tear, especially in shared spaces or frequent use environments. Examine for cracks, rust, in the wood, and loose bolts or screws that could compromise stability. Repair any problems you discover immediately to avoid injuries or accidents.

Checking the weight limit on the bunk bed is also part of the regular maintenance routine to ensure that it is not being overloaded beyond its intended capacity. This is especially crucial in shared environments as overloading a bunk can cause it be unstable or even collapse.

Materials

Bunk beds are great for children however, adults can also use them too -- if the structure meets strict safety standards. This means the bed frame and mattress must be rated to accommodate adults of a certain weight and size, and the bunk beds have to be compliant with entrapment hazards. Bunk beds are made of a variety materials, including metal and wood. If you opt for a metal bunk bed be sure that it's covered with a powder-coat finish in order to protect against scratching and chipping. A wooden bunk bed might require more maintenance, but it is usually paired with other bedroom furniture and is a great choice for a variety of reasons.

It is essential to have a solid plan before you begin building your single bunk bed. Put a vertical strip blue painter's tape around the spot you'd like to build the bunk bed. Start at the ceiling and then measure the area you'd like to place the mattress on top. Mark it on the tape. Take note of the mattress's thickness as well it's essential to have enough space for climbing in and out of the bunk bed, making the bed, and washing laundry.

When the layout of the bunk bed is finalized take into consideration how the ladder will fit in with the overall design. You'll need to choose an appropriate ladder style that is compatible with your bunk bed. Some adults might find ladders with handrails safer especially if they are worried about falling from the top bunk.

Before cutting any of the plywood (if you are using side skirt pieces) you can use an jigsaw cut on one of them in order to create an opening that will make it easier to climb to the top bunk. This notch should be large enough that an adult's head can pass through.

When purchasing plywood, be sure that the product is free of phthalates. They could be harmful to your health. Avoid buying plywood that has a bleeding-through or water-resistant finish as they can cause mold growth and staining in time.

Assembly

Bunk beds are popular with parents who have children sharing the same room as well as college students and adults who live in smaller spaces. However the quality of a bunk bed depends on the design and construction, which could vary between models. Bunks must be built to meet national safety standards, have sturdy wood or metal frames, and have guard rails that are built into the top bunk. They should also include a safe ladder. Bunk beds must also be kept away from ceiling fans or windows. It is important to choose a bunk bed with strong limit of weight that can be used by adult sleepers, and ensure the mattress is thick enough to avoid injury.

The majority of bunk beds consist of two twins that are stacked on top of one another. Twin-over-twin bunks are ideal for rooms for children, while twin-over-full models are best for teens and adults. Some models even have futons on the bottom that will free up space. The beds are available in various finishes and styles, making it easy to make a statement in any room.

Many bunk beds have stairs that make it easy and safe to reach the top of the bed. The stairs may be made out of metal or wood and they may have handrails. Some bunk beds feature an angled ladder that extends out from the side of the frame or an incline that runs perpendicular to the structure. Staircase ladders take up more floor space than angled ladders, but they are more suited for children to use.

While bunk beds are a great way to maximize the space of the bedroom, they can cause noise and movement problems. The top sleeper might have a snore that can disrupt the sleeper on the lower. As children grow taller, or prefer other sleeping arrangements, they could outgrow their bunk beds. Consider purchasing a convertible bed with separate single beds that can be divided into separate beds as required.

Bunk bed designs can be customized by adding curtains, canopy, or themes to fit the style of a child. They can be fitted with drawers or desks to provide storage space to a room.
